Rotavirus infection (RVI) and norovirus infection (NVI) are characterized by seasonal increases in morbidity in the winter months, and for enterovirus infection (EVI) - in the summer. The aim is to study of scientific literature data regarding the reasons for the seasonality of the epidemic process of RVI, NVI and EVI. Materials and methods. The data of 52 scientific publications related to the epidemic process of RVI, NVI, and EVI were analyzed. The descriptive research method used Results. Seasonal activation of the epidemic process of RVI and NVI is observed in cold period of the year in the background of a decrease in air temperature and humidity, which leads to an increase in the survival rate of rotaviruses and noroviruses in the environment and can contribute to the implementation of domestic, water and food transmission ways of the pathogen. In addition, the increase in population density in the winter months determines the implementation of the aerosol mechanism of transmission of rotaviruses and noroviruses during this period. In contrast to RVI and NVI, seasonal activation of the epidemic process of EVI is observed everywhere in warm months, which is associated with the biological characteristics of enteroviruses, for their survival in the external environment are favorable conditions for high temperature and high humidity.
